The Plucky Squire takes players on a journey that transcends the traditional boundaries of video game storytelling. As the co-director, Jamie Turner, explains, the game's central premise revolves around a young hero, Jot, who must confront a villainous wizard, Humgrump, to become "the master of his storybook." This concept not only taps into the adventurous spirit of classic action-adventure games like The Legend of Zelda but also invites players to engage with the imaginative potential of illustrated books.Manipulating the Narrative: A Unique Gameplay Mechanic
The Plucky Squire's innovative gameplay mechanics allow players to directly interact with the game's narrative. By manipulating the words in the book, players can alter the environment, unlocking new paths and obstacles. This seamless integration of storytelling and gameplay mechanics encourages players to think creatively, blurring the lines between the virtual world and the physical pages of a book.Jumping Between Dimensions: Exploring the Real and the Imagined
One of the game's most captivating features is the ability for the protagonist, Jot, to jump between the 2-D confines of the storybook and the 3-D world of a real-life boy's bedroom. This transition, as Turner explains, is not an "exciting thing straight away" for Jot, who has been the "amazing main character" in his own story.
